About SOUTH CHINGFORD COMMUNITY LIBRARY
SOUTH CHINGFORD COMMUNITY LIBRARY is a registered charity in England and Wales (registration number 1153772), rated "Platinum" with a CharityScore of 90/100 — one of the highest-rated charities in England and Wales based on official Charity Commission data. In its most recent reporting year (2025), SOUTH CHINGFORD COMMUNITY LIBRARY reported a total income of £82,757 and total expenditure of £53,323 (a spending ratio of 64%, indicating a reasonable proportion of funds directed to charitable work). According to the Charity Commission, SOUTH CHINGFORD COMMUNITY LIBRARY operates with the following stated purpose: The purpose of the charity is to maintain a community library to advance the education of local public, encourage public awareness and develop community cohesion, provide equal opportunities to people of all ages without any discrimination, to encourage community groups to work together and raise funds for public benefit in the area of Waltham Forest. No significant governance concerns were identified for SOUTH CHINGFORD COMMUNITY LIBRARY in our analysis.
